During a vocabulary lesson, Rayshard encountered the word 'arduous.' The teacher explained that 'arduous' is similar to 'difficult,' which is a word Rayshard already knew. Which subtopic of context clues is the teacher using by providing a synonym?
Contrast Clues
Restatement Clues
Example Clues
Inference Clues
Answer explanation
The teacher is using restatement clues by providing a synonym. Restatement clues help to clarify the meaning of a word by using different words with similar meanings.
